Gewerkschaften und ostdeutsche Transformation / Trade unions and East German transformation: Participation – codetermination?
The democratic revolution in East Germany and the subsequent political, economic, and social transformation presented the people of East Germany with numerous challenges whose effects are still felt today. The contributors focus on the agricultural, railway, and metal industries, examining the role of trade unions in managing these transformation processes. They also consider employee participation in company decision-making, its development, and the consequences of the transformation for the trade unions, thus highlighting both the opportunities for shaping policy and its limitations.
